Goulburn Historic Waterworks Museum

Goulburn Historic Waterworks Museum is set on the banks of the Wollondilly River at Marsden Weir.
Built in 1883. A steam operated water pumping facility.

The Goulburn Historic Waterworks has remained intact with a pumpouse and two operational stationary steam engines. This rare facility is the only complete and operational steam powered municipal water supply left in its original location in the Southern Hemisphere.
